Why is Professional Metal Building Installation Crucial in Mesa's Climate?

Professional metal building installation is crucial in Mesa due to our intense desert climate, which features prolonged periods of extreme heat, high UV radiation, and occasional monsoon storms with strong winds. Improper installation can lead to significant issues like inadequate heat resistance, compromised structural integrity during wind events, and premature material degradation. Our expertise ensures your building is designed and constructed to mitigate these local challenges, providing a cooler interior and a longer lifespan.

Our local soil conditions, particularly the expansive clay often found in areas like the East Valley, also play a significant role. Without proper foundation engineering and site preparation, these soils can cause differential settling, leading to structural stress and potential cracking in the building's slab or frame over time. We account for these soil characteristics in our foundation designs, using methods that provide a stable and lasting base for your metal structure.

Furthermore, adhering to Mesa's specific building codes and wind load requirements is non-negotiable for safety and compliance. An experienced local installer understands these regulations thoroughly, preventing costly delays, rework, or future issues with inspections. We build to meet or exceed these standards, giving you a secure and legally compliant structure that performs reliably under all Mesa conditions.

Our Metal Building Installation Process in Mesa

1

Site Assessment & Design

We visit your Mesa property to evaluate the site, discuss your building's purpose, and finalize design specifications. This includes considering local zoning, access, and specific environmental factors like sun exposure.

2

Foundation Preparation

Our team prepares the site and lays the foundation, which is critical for stability in Mesa's soil. We ensure proper grading and a robust concrete slab or footing system designed for your building's size and intended use.

3

Steel Frame Erection

We precisely erect the pre-engineered steel frame, connecting all primary and secondary structural components. This step establishes the building's skeleton, ensuring it is plumb, level, and securely bolted.

4

Paneling & Finishing

Once the frame is up, we install the roof and wall panels, doors, windows, and any insulation or ventilation systems. We conduct a thorough final inspection to confirm everything meets our standards and your expectations.

A typical metal building installation in Mesa, from foundation pour to final completion, generally takes between 3 to 6 weeks. This timeframe can vary based on the building's size, complexity, weather conditions, and the efficiency of local permitting processes, which we help manage. Smaller, simpler structures might be completed faster, while larger commercial buildings will naturally require more time.
For metal buildings in Mesa's soil, a reinforced concrete slab-on-grade foundation is typically the most suitable and common choice. This type of foundation provides excellent stability against our expansive clay soils and helps distribute the building's weight evenly. We often incorporate specific rebar patterns and sometimes piers to enhance stability and prevent issues related to soil movement.
Yes, metal buildings in Mesa can be very energy efficient, particularly when designed with appropriate insulation. We recommend using high-quality insulation systems, such as spray foam or rigid insulation panels, in the walls and roof to significantly reduce heat transfer. Proper ventilation and light-colored roofing materials also play a crucial role in keeping the interior cooler during our hot summers, lowering energy costs.
Yes, you almost always need a permit for a new metal building on your property in Mesa, regardless of its size or intended use. The City of Mesa Development Services Department oversees these permits, ensuring structures meet local zoning ordinances, setback requirements, and building codes for safety and structural integrity.
